2,4-Dibromopyridine-1-oxide is a chemical compound characterized by its molecular formula C5H3Br2NO. It presents as a yellow to orange crystalline powder, which is insoluble in water but readily soluble in organic solvents. 2,4-Dibromopyridine-1-oxide is recognized for its role as a building block in the synthesis of various pharmaceuticals and agrochemicals, and it also serves as an intermediate in the production of other organic compounds.

117196-08-4 Usage

Uses

Used in Pharmaceutical Industry:
2,4-Dibromopyridine-1-oxide is used as a key building block for the synthesis of pharmaceuticals, contributing to the development of new drugs due to its unique chemical structure and properties.
Used in Agrochemical Industry:
Similarly, in the agrochemical sector, 2,4-Dibromopyridine-1-oxide is utilized as a fundamental component in the creation of agrochemicals, potentially enhancing crop protection and yield.
Used in Organic Synthesis:
2,4-Dibromopyridine-1-oxide is employed as an intermediate in organic synthesis, facilitating the production of a range of organic compounds for various applications across different industries.

Check Digit Verification of cas no

The CAS Registry Mumber 117196-08-4 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,7,1,9 and 6 respectively; the second part has 2 digits, 0 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 117196-08:
(8*1)+(7*1)+(6*7)+(5*1)+(4*9)+(3*6)+(2*0)+(1*8)=124
124 % 10 = 4
So 117196-08-4 is a valid CAS Registry Number.

Synthesis of 2,4-dibromopyridine and 4,4'-dibromo-2,2'-bipyridine. Efficient usage in selective bromine-substitution under palladium-catalysis

Garcia-Lago, Ramon,Alonso-Gomez, Jose-Lorenzo,Sicre, Cristina,Cid, Maria-Magdalena

, p. 57 - 64 (2008/09/20)

We report an efficient method for preparing 2,4-dibromopyridine and 4,4'-dibromo-2,2'-bipyridine from the corresponding nitroazine N-oxide in one step via a tandem nucleophilic substitution-N-oxide reduction process. The one step preparation of 4,4'-dihalo-2,2'-bipyridines from dihalopyridines via a Stille reaction is also described. 4,4'-Dibromo-2,2'-bipyridine undergoes selective mono- or disubstitution processes under palladium catalysis. This short synthetic procedure is an efficient and reliable process for preparing conjugated pyridine and 2,2'-bipyridine building blocks for applications in coordination chemistry and materials science.
